This show consistently centers on occupational safety and health, featuring industry experts who share practical training insights, emerging safety technologies, and policy implications. Episodes often explore real-world safety challenges—from ladder and heat-stress safeguards to opioid awareness and mental health in the workplace—and highlight useful resources, tools, and programmatic approaches that organizations can adopt to improve safety culture and compliance. A notable strength is the mix of practitioner perspectives and policy/education leaders, plus coverage of high-interest topics like OSHA developments, predictive analytics, and staffing strategies for safety programs.
